Hello, I was wondering if anyone might know of any special options I should set when building an SMP kernel using a Tyan S1834 board? I enabled the default SMP options in the GENERIC kernel config and the machine runs fine but it hangs when I do a shutdown -r or shutdown -h It looks as if the system hangs when it tries to terminate ACPI To double check I recompiled the kernel without SMP and the system shutdown fine.
